Qualcomm Snapdragon Auto up to SDX24 SPDM Command null pointer dereference

A vulnerability classified as problematic was found in Qualcomm Snapdragon Auto, Snapdragon Compute, Snapdragon Connectivity, Snapdragon Consumer Electronics Connectivity, Snapdragon Consumer IOT, Snapdragon Industrial IOT, Snapdragon IoT, Snapdragon Mobile, Snapdragon Voice , Music and Snapdragon Wearables up to SDX24. This affects an unknown function of the component SPDM Command Handler. The manipulation results in null pointer dereference. This vulnerability is identified as CVE-2019-10616. The attack is only possible with local access. There is not any exploit available. Upgrading the affected component is advised.

A vulnerability, which was classified as problematic, was found in Qualcomm Snapdragon Auto, Snapdragon Compute, Snapdragon Connectivity, Snapdragon Consumer Electronics Connectivity, Snapdragon Consumer IOT, Snapdragon Industrial IOT, Snapdragon IoT, Snapdragon Mobile, Snapdragon Voice , Music and Snapdragon Wearables up to SDX24 (Chip Software). Affected is an unknown function of the component SPDM Command Handler. The manipulation with an unknown input leads to a null pointer dereference vulnerability. CWE is classifying the issue as CWE-476. A NULL pointer dereference occurs when the application dereferences a pointer that it expects to be valid, but is NULL, typically causing a crash or exit. This is going to have an impact on availability. CVE summarizes:

Possibility of null pointer access if the SPDM commands are executed in the non-standard way in TZ. in Snapdragon Auto, Snapdragon Compute, Snapdragon Connectivity, Snapdragon Consumer Electronics Connectivity, Snapdragon Consumer IOT, Snapdragon Industrial IOT, Snapdragon IoT, Snapdragon Mobile, Snapdragon Voice & Music, Snapdragon Wearables, Snapdragon Wired Infrastructure and Networking in APQ8009, APQ8016, MDM9150, MDM9206, MDM9607, MDM9650, MSM8905, MSM8909, MSM8909W, MSM8998, SA6155P, SDX24

The weakness was released 03/05/2020 as confirmed security bulletin (Website). The advisory is available at qualcomm.com. This vulnerability is traded as CVE-2019-10616 since 03/29/2019. The exploitability is told to be easy. Local access is required to approach this attack. The exploitation doesn't require any form of authentication. The technical details are unknown and an exploit is not available.

Upgrading eliminates this vulnerability.
